Types of Safety Work Footwear by Job
Different roles require different levels of protection and flexibility. Matching your footwear to your job environment is key.
1. Construction and Heavy Duty Jobs
Construction sites demand maximum protection. Workers often face falling objects, sharp debris, and rough terrain.
Best features to look for:
-
Steel or composite toe protection
-
Waterproof construction
-
Slip-resistant outsole
-
Strong ankle support
-
Heat and abrasion resistance

2. Manufacturing and Industrial Work
Factory and workshop environments usually require lightweight yet protective safety footwear that supports long-standing hours.
Important features:
-
Lightweight build
-
Slip and oil resistance
-
Breathable lining
-
Cushioning for shock absorption
-
Flexible sole for movement

3. Logistics, Warehouse, and Transport Roles
Jobs that involve constant movement require work footwear that balances protection with flexibility and comfort.
Look for:
-
Shock-absorbing midsoles
-
Lightweight safety toe
-
Slip-resistant grip
-
Flexible construction
-
Moisture control lining

4. Farm, Outdoor, and Multi-Purpose Work
Outdoor and mixed duty roles need boots that handle mud, moisture, and heat while staying comfortable.
Key features:
-
Waterproof construction
-
Heat and oil resistance
-
Durable outsole grip
-
Cushioning for long hours
-
Reinforced toe and heel

How to Choose the Right Safety Footwear?
Shopping for safety work footwear becomes much easier when you focus on the essentials.
-
Toe Type
Steel toes offer maximum protection. A composite toe is lighter and better suited for electrical environments.
-
Slip Resistance
Important for warehouses, kitchens, factories, and outdoor sites.
-
Comfort and Cushioning
Look for shock-absorbing midsoles and supportive footbeds for long shifts.
-
Waterproofing
Helpful for outdoor work, construction, and wet environments.
-
Proper Fit
Both mens safety footwear and womens safety footwear are designed differently. Choosing the correct fit improves comfort and reduces foot strain.
Common Mistakes to Avoid
Many workers overlook key details when buying work footwear. That often leads to discomfort and early replacement.
Avoid these common errors:
-
Choosing style over safety rating
-
Ignoring slip resistance
-
Buying the wrong size or width
-
Skipping waterproof features when needed
-
Using regular shoes in hazardous environments
A well-chosen pair of safety footwear lasts longer and performs better on the job.
